  • I will be working in Guatemala City with a ministry called The Street Revolution. We’ll be involved in relationship based ministry on the streets, sports ministry with street youth, bible clubs with children, tutoring with children, prayer/worship in and around the areas we serve, and possible work in rehab homes (both men & women).
